Job Description
As a vital part of the Operations team, theQuality Control Technicianensures that products meet quality standards by performing quality control on raw materials, semi-finished, and finished goods. This role involves verifying food safety and quality SOPs, conducting root cause analysis, and implementing corrective and preventive actions.

Primary Responsibilities:
Safely work with automated industrial equipment, including operation, change over, and basic maintenance
Report food safety, quality, and safety issues to the immediate Supervisor, Quality Manager, maintenance, or management
Responsible for overall safety, quality, and efficiency of designated work center
Comply with company SOPs, GMPs, SQF standards, and food defense guidelines, ensuring allergen control throughout the workplace
Maintain neat and sanitary work area at all times
Run assigned lines in most efficient and safe way, ensuring highest quality of product and optimal output of line
Sanitize department according to sanitation handbook and ensure shift sanitation tasks meet standards set by production supervisor and quality control.
Receive, retain, and apply necessary training needed to properly maintain line
Effectively communicate information to relieving operators, lead, and supervisor
Carry out assigned tasks to ensure task production and quality is maintained
Pack chocolate as required by daily planning; ensure packaging paperwork is properly documented
Follow proper changeovers/cleaning procedures
